Title: Hitoshi Asahi: Innovator in Optical Technology
Introduction
Hitoshi Asahi is a prominent inventor based in Kasuga, Japan. He has made significant contributions to the field of optical technology, holding a total of 4 patents. His work primarily focuses on optical pickup devices and objective lenses, which are essential components in various optical systems.
Latest Patents
Asahi's latest patents include innovations in optical pickup devices and optical disk devices. One of his notable inventions involves an optical pickup device that features light sources emitting different wavelengths of light. This device is designed to allow a portion of the emitted light to pass through a common optical path. The focusing unit of the device consists of at least two focusing parts, with each part focusing on different wavelengths of light. This design enables the optical pickup device and optical disk device to achieve thickness reduction, size reduction, and improved performance, even when utilizing various laser wavelengths, including blue lasers.
Career Highlights
Throughout his career, Hitoshi Asahi has worked with renowned companies such as Panasonic Corporation and Matsushita Electric Industrial Co., Ltd. His experience in these organizations has allowed him to refine his skills and contribute to groundbreaking advancements in optical technology.
Collaborations
Asahi has collaborated with notable colleagues, including Shogo Horinouchi and Takashi Haruguchi. These partnerships have further enhanced his innovative capabilities and have led to the development of advanced optical solutions.
